Abstract :
The following paper concerns preliminary results from a phenomenological analysis of vessel scattering carried out on Synthetic Aperture Radar Spotlight data. Time-frequency analysis tools have been applied to real data acquired from the German satellite Terrasar X, in order to detect and characterize the different scattering mechanisms contributing to the received signal. The impact and correction of data perturbations due to the motion of the ship are also discussed.
